Flames return Matthew Phillips to Stockton

As expected, the Calgary Flames made a minor roster move on Friday morning. The club has returned forward Matthew Phillips to the American Hockey League’s Stockton Heat.
All-told, Phillips spent three days on the NHL roster and was a healthy scratch twice. He was recalled to be the extra forward with Matthew Tkachuk nursing an injury. That said, there was value to him coming in and being a sponge for a few days so there won’t be any surprises when he’s inevitably thrown into the lineup. He is, after all, Stockton’s leading scorer and one of the most impressive offensive players in the entire AHL.
The move drops the Flames’ active roster to 22 players (13 forwards, 7 defensemen and 2 goaltenders), with Austin Czarnik, Sam Bennett and Juuso Valimaki remaining on the long-term injury reserve list for the time being.
